Output ef39e0f8a5e392af22ff63b40ca610ab094d5d3eae6a7f07b6fdbcb69e18fab7:3

value
23217500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0082a550c3dc298d558ce0c3eec98edabb67b0e OP_EQUAL
address
MNVL8TmCF7fjvoymezJ5hdWyLoiAfK3tdp
transaction
ef39e0f8a5e392af22ff63b40ca610ab094d5d3eae6a7f07b6fdbcb69e18fab7
spent
true